Obituary

James "Jim" Robert Deckard, 84, Crawfordsville passed away Sunday morning at Williamsburg Healthcare.

He was a Farm Bureau Insurance Agency Manager for Montgomery, Vigo and Hendricks counties, retiring as a career agent.

In 1945-1946 he served in the U.S. Army in the Pacific Theater.

Memberships included First Baptist Church; he had been a Cub Scout and Boy Scout leader, The Scottish Rite where he was a Master Mason, Parke County Low 12 Club and he was the on the board of directors for The Sportsman's Club.

Born Oct. 12, 1926, at Lyons, he was a son of Glessie J. and Julia Belle (English) Deckard. He attended Switz City High School and later married Mary Sander, who survives.

Survivors include a son, Bob Deckard; daughters, Susan Keller, Kathy Stanton, Jody King and Ruth Alexander; 10 grandchildren; and three great-grandchildren.

He was preceded in death by his parents; two sisters; and a grandchild, Christy Stanton.

A Celebration of Life will be held at 2 p.m., Thursday, at First Baptist Church with the Rev. Isaac Zull officiating and military rites by the VFW and American Legion to follow.

Memorial contributions can be made to Riley Children's Hospital.
